WebPilomatrixoma is a benign (non-cancerous) skin tumor of the hair follicle (structure in the skin that makes hair). They tend to develop in the head and neck area and are usually not associated with any other symptoms (isolated). Rarely, Pilomatrixomas can become cancerous (known as a pilomatrix carcinoma). WebPilomatrixoma is an uncommon benign tumor arising from hair follicles. They occur most commonly in the head and neck region, and are usually found in girls during the first two decades of life. WebApr 19, 2009 · Discussion. Pilomatrixoma, also called benign calcifying epithelioma of Malherbe or pilomatricoma, was first described in 1880 by Malherbe and Chemantais, renamed “pilomatrixoma” by Forbes and Helwinh in1961. It is a relatively common benign tumour of the skin appendages composed of cells resembling those of the hair matrix, … WebPilomatrixoma is a superficial benign tumour arising from the outer root sheath cells or the hair matrix cells. It is also called benign calcifying epithelioma of Malherbe, as it was first described by the Malherbe and Chenatais in 1880.
